AWS : EC2란? 개념 원리와 AWS EC2, 구글 GCP 차이는?
본문 바로가기
과학과 공학 이야기/AWS

AWS : EC2란? 개념 원리와 AWS EC2, 구글 GCP 차이는?

by 학식과 구내식당 사이 2023. 10. 14.
반응형

 

 

 

 'AWS(Amazon Web Service)'를 사용 방법

 

 AWS를 사용하려면 계정부터 만들어야 한다. AWS는 계정을 생성하는 12개월 프리티어를 제공해 준다,

 

 'AWS 프리티어'란? 고객에게 서비스별로 지정된 한도 내에서 무료로 AWS 서비스를 제공하는 걸 말한다. 즉, AWS 계정을 생성하면, 본인에게 맞는 프리티어와 함께 기본 플랜을 선택해 시작하면 된다.

 

 

AWS 프리티어

 

 

 'AWS : Amazon EC2(Elastic Compute Cloud)'란?

 

 아마존이 제공하는 대표적인 AWS의 서비스가 AWS EC2이다. 

 

 EC2를 간단하게 설명하자면, PC방 등과 같은 곳에서 컴퓨터 1대를 일정 시간 동안 이용하는 대가로 돈을 지불한다, PC방은 그 시간만큼 컴퓨터를 대여해 주는 서비스를 제공한다.

 

 AWS에 EC2도 마찬가지인데, 다만 AWS EC2는 실제 컴퓨터가 아니라 가상의 컴퓨터를 제공해 준다. 따라서 설치와 삭제가 굉장히 빠르다. 따라서 초기 구입, 세팅 비용이 전혀 없고 내가 사용한 만큼 대가를 지불하면 된다

 

 즉, AWS의 EC2는 인터넷 안에 클라우드에 가상 컴퓨터를 생성해 수행하는 것과 같다.

 

 

 

 '가상 컴퓨터(인스턴스)'란?

 

 EC2를 사용하면 '인스턴스'라는 가상의 컴퓨터를 생성해 사용한다. 인스턴스는 아마존이 관리하는 데이터 센터에서 의해 실행된다. 즉, 클라우드 내에서 가상의 컴퓨터(=가상의 서버 하나)를 생성하는 것이 '인스턴스'다.

 

 이후 사용자는 필요한 메모리 용량, 속도, 저장 용량, 원하는 운영 체제(윈도우나 리눅스 등) 등 원하는 가상 컴퓨터 종류를 선택하고 이에 따라 선택한 서비스와 사용 시간에 따른 비용을 지불하면 된다.

 

 간단히 말해서 Amazon EC2는 클라우드에서 가상 컴퓨터를 사용할 수 있는 유연하고 확장 가능한 방법을 제공한다.

 

 또한, 합리적인 비용과 서비스로 기업이나 개인이 물리적 하드웨어 없이 컴퓨팅 리소스를 쉽게 관리하고 사용할 수 있도록 하는 Amazon Web Services(AWS)의 대표적인 서비스다.

 

 

 'Amazon EC2(Elastic Compute Cloud)'와 'Google Cloud Platform(GCP)'의 차이는?

 

 AWS가 EC2를 제공하듯, 구글 역시 GCP를 제공하고 있다. AWS와 마찬가지로 구글도 구글 인스턴스를 이용한다.

 

- 아마존 EC2(AWS) :
 Amazon EC2는 Amazon Web Services(AWS)에서 제공하는 서비스로, 클라우드에서 가상 머신(인스턴스)을 생성하고 관리한다. 

 

- Google 컴퓨팅 엔진(GCP) :
 Google Cloud Platform(GCP)의 일부인 Google Compute Engine은 Google 클라우드 환경에서 가상 머신(인스턴스)을 만들고 사용하는 서비스로, Amazon EC2와 동일한 목적으로 사용된다.

 

 따라서 AWS EC2, 구글 GCP는 사용자의 목적에 따라 선택해 사용하면 된다.

 

 

 

반응형

댓글